Digital Desk: Following the National Centre for Seismology (NCS), an earthquake with a magnitude of 3.6 on the Richter scale rattled Arunachal Pradesh's Tawang on Friday, October 27.


The earthquake occurred around 10:15:37 a.m.


NCS posted a tweet, “Earthquake of Magnitude:3.6, Occurred on 27-10-2023, 10:15:37 IST, Lat: 27.32 & Long: 92.01, Depth: 5 Km, Location: 31km SSE of Tawang, Arunachal Pradesh."


Earlier, a 3.5 magnitude earthquake shook the Assam town of Barpeta on Thursday.
